Handover — Kessel House reception

Dorit: interview panels run all week in the Secure Room, Level 3. Candidates wait at reception; do not send them up alone. Panel lead is Jonas from Talent. Room stays locked between sessions. Water and notepads restocked Monday. If the panel phone rings unanswered, escort the candidate up yourself at the scheduled time. You'll need the door code, which is noted below.

door code, tajof-kageg: bdg-QVDCE-3

Meeting notes — Partner Lab Shipments, Orvane Biotics

Records team to log each sample shipment to Callowmere Labs individually, with chain-of-custody forms scanned the same day. Samples go out Tuesdays only, in validated chilled containers, and every transfer must show both signatures. Any deviation gets flagged before dispatch, not after. Keep copies of manifests for the quarterly audit. The courier hand-over instruction for this route is recorded just below.

drop instructions, hahip-badug: the quenox ralath courier leaves the kaseth fraiel rusiel tameth belys istdor ralion giliel ledger at gate 7830 under passcode 165413

## Break-Glass: PixHoard Image Cache

New folks: if the PixHoard image cache leaks memory and OOMs the Renner nodes, don't wait for approvals. Restart via the break-glass account, file an incident, and notify the cache owner. Access is audited. The break-glass account unlocks with the recovery passphrase below.

recovery phrase for kagaf-yajof: fraax-quenwyn-lamion

Subject: Handover — tenant quota DB

Hi Marisol,

Taking off Friday, so here's the quota rundown for support. Per-tenant rate limits live in the `quota_ledger` table on the Fennridge cluster; bumps over 5k req/min need approval from the platform lead. Support can read but not write — use the admin script for changes. Connect to the quota database with the following connection string.

primary connection of baweg-kagug = mysql://fenys_svc:CnALw69@db-056e.norvanet.test:5432/rusvan